I have been using high-speed RR for years @ $40/month. Today I got the VOIP cable phone (digital phone) system. I ditched Vonage (long story). As I was talking w/ the installer he mentioned that I could go to RR Light? I said "Isn't that slower?" He winked; I got the picture. Called Road Runner and talked w/ Sales and of course the sales person tried to keep me at my present "package." I asked him to compare RR Light(which is $16.00/month and my present bill. Well, I switched to RR Light and now I have VOIP, Internet and basic Cable TV for $100/month. Did it all over the phone.
BTW, to all you Vonage users, Brighthouse RR cable phone has an 8-hour battery so that if power is lost, the phone will stay active for 8 hours.
And no, there is NO difference in speed.
